前言
Bootstrap 是前端领域非常流行的一个框架,它提供了很多简单易用的样式和 JavaScript 组件,可以快速搭建漂亮的网页。在 Bootstrap 中,表单组件是非常常见的,但是它自带的表单样式可能不太符合我们自己的需求。这时,我们可以使用 npm 包 bootstrap-type 来定制表单样式。
本文将介绍如何使用 npm 包 bootstrap-type 定制 Bootstrap 表单样式,内容详细且有深度和学习以及指导意义,并包含示例代码。
安装
我们可以通过 npm 命令来安装 bootstrap-type 包:
npm install bootstrap-type --save
安装完成后,在项目中引入包。我们可以通过直接引入 node_modules 中的文件来使用该包。示例代码如下:
-- -------------------- ---- ------- --------- ----- ------ ------ ----- ---------------- ---------------- ---- --------------- ----- ---------------- ----------------------------------------------------------- ----- ---------------- ----------------------------------------------------------------- ------- ------ ---- ------------------ ------ ---- ------------------- ------ ------------------------------ --------------- ------ ------------ -------------------- ----------------------- ---------------------------- ------------------ ------- ------ -------------- ---------------- ----------------- ----- ----- ---- ----- ---- ------ ------------- ------ ---- ------------------- ------ -------------------------------------------- ------ --------------- -------------------- -------------------------- ----------------------- ------ ---- ----------------- ------------ ------ --------------- ------------------------ ------------------- ------ ------------------------ ------------------------- -- ----------- ------ ------- ------------- ---------- ---------------------------- ------- ------ ------- -------------------------------------------------------- ------- ----------------------------------------------------------------- ------- -------
使用
bootstrap-type 提供了一些样式变量,可以在项目中覆盖原有的 Bootstrap 样式。我们只需要在项目的 SASS 文件中定义这些变量,就可以实现自定义的表单样式。
我们可以在样式文件中定义以下变量:
-- -------------------- ---- ------- -- ------ --------- --- -------------- ------- ---------------------------------------------- ------- -------------------------------------------------------- -- -------- --------- --------- --- ------ ---- ---------- ------------------ ----- ------ ----------- ------------------ ---- ---------------- ----- ------------------- ----- ------ ----------- ------------------- ---- ----------------- ----- --------------------- -- -------------------- ----- ------------------ ----- --------------------------- -- -------------------------- -- -------------------------- ----- ---------------------- -------- -------------------------------- ----- -------------------------- ----- -- ------ ----- --------- ------ ------- ---------------------------------------------------
在样式文件中,我们定义了一些基本的变量,如字体类型、大小、边框等,然后导入其他 Bootstrap 样式即可。
接下来,我们看一下表单组件的使用示例:
-- -------------------- ---- ------- ------ ---- ------------------- ------ -------------------------------- ---- -------------------- ---- -------------------------- -- --------- ------------- ------ ------ ----------- -------------------- ----------------------- ------ ------ ---- ------------------- ------ -------------------------------- ---- -------------------- ---- -------------------------- -- --------- ------------- ------ ------ --------------- -------------------- ----------------------- ------ ------ ---- ------------------- ------ ------------------------ ---------- ---- ----------------- ------- ------ ---------------- -------- -- -------- ------ ------ ------- ------------- ---------- ----------- --------------- ----------- -------
在示例代码中,我们使用了 input-group 和 input-group-addon 组件来定制表单样式,同时也使用了一些 Bootstrap 样式来达到最优效果。
总结
本文介绍了如何使用 npm 包 bootstrap-type 来定制 Bootstrap 表单样式,内容详细且有深度和学习以及指导意义,并提供了示例代码供读者参考。通过本文的介绍,相信大家已经能够快速使用 bootstrap-type 在项目中定制自己想要的表单样式了。感谢大家的阅读,欢迎分享本文。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005668c81e8991b448e2c8f